Health Tip: Boost Your Energy

(HealthDay News) -- If you often feel out of breath or seem to tire easily, you probably should better pace yourself.

Here are suggestions to help boost your energy, courtesy of National Jewish Health:

  • Work slower, and take short, frequent breaks. Don't rush yourself.
  • Find the most efficient way to perform everyday tasks. Don't make yourself work harder than you have to.
  • Break out strenuous tasks into smaller projects, with breaks in between.
  • Breathe slowly and deeply, and avoid short, jerky breaths.
  • Plan your activities, schedule time for them, and relax.
